Transaction 31e48978a85a13ab1ca3ecfe28100080f285c499e6eb9adaf255058abe375050

1 Input
2 Outputs
  • 31e48978a85a13ab1ca3ecfe28100080f285c499e6eb9adaf255058abe375050:0
  • value  88794486
    address  2NBMEXffjdZ3d4bEoAhP2bfE6wJZyKZgXdi
  • 31e48978a85a13ab1ca3ecfe28100080f285c499e6eb9adaf255058abe375050:1
  • value  210354583475
    address  mkZUZGzEUYsokzTStnuqiNyWP59BMRfwjx